I usually get asked this as a follow up question to my little “bad stuff” speech you just read…. “How much water should I drink during a typical day?”

You can talk to 100 people and get 100 different answers. BUT, I don’t like to give 100 different answers, so I’ll sum it up in a video I did a while back on how much water you should drink in a day. You can watch it below.

Basically, the rule I tell my clients is this:

Take your body weight in pounds, cut it in half, then drink that much water in ounces a day.

Here’s an example: I use my tens table because it’s easier. Let’s say you weight 200lbs. Half of 200 is what? 100, right? So, you would drink 100 oz of water a day.

Now, just apply that formula to your own body weight and go from there!
